59

Уютный светильник из ёлочной игрушки

Всем привет! Хочу поделиться предновогодней поделкой и рассказать, как из дешёвой безделушки и простых компонентов получился прикольный светильник с управлением по Wi-Fi.

Всё началось с желания создать праздничное настроение и наконец реализовать одну давнюю идею. Я решил купить на маркетплейсе недорогую декоративную ёлочную игрушку и вдохнуть в неё новую жизнь заменив подсветку.

Сразу disclaimer: моя цель — не что-то рекламировать или поражать новизной технологии (её здесь нет, а постов про Wi-Fi светильники — великое множество). Мне просто нравится делать электронные поделки и иногда делиться процессом.

В базовой комплектации ёлочка выглядит мило, но светится тусклым и однообразным жёлтым светом от штатной гирлянды. «Нет, — подумал я, — так не пойдёт. Нужно больше золота цвета!»

Первым делом я вскрыл «пациента». Внутри обнаружился стандартный набор: светодиодная гирлянда и отсек для двух батареек AA. Всё лишнее — долой! Моей целью было равномерно заполнить светом весь внутренний объём.

Исходный вид ёлочки с подсветкой

Я большой поклонник DIY-проектов Алекса Гайвера (AlexGyver), где часто мигают адресные LED-ленты. Поэтому я взял отрезок WS2812B на 27 светодиодов — идеально по длине — и компактно разместил его по периметру внутри корпуса.

Добавляем ленту по вкусу

Сердцем и мозгом проекта стал проверенный Wemos D1 Mini на базе ESP8266: маленький, удобный, с Wi-Fi — всё, что нужно. Питать всю эту красоту решил от аккумулятора Li-Ion 14500 (3,7 В, 1000 мА·ч), чтобы ёлочка была мобильной. Для зарядки использовал компактный модуль J5019 — это совмещённая плата на TP4056 (зарядка) и MT3608 (повышающий преобразователь). Раньше таких «два в одном» не встречал — очень удобно (под USB type C)!

Схема подключения предельно простая: и лента, и контроллер питаются от модуля, который на выходе настроен на 5 В, а линия данных ленты подключена к пину D4 Wemos.

Схема сборки устройства и подключения элементов (Wemos+J5019+WS2812B)

После сборки «железа» начинается настоящая магия. Есть потрясающий проект — WLED. Это готовая система управления светодиодами, очень гибкая в плане настройки, многогранная в применении да еще и бесплатная. Настройка максимально простая: надо зайти на https://install.wled.me/, подключить плату по USB, выбрать COM-порт — и через пару кликов на неё устанавливается целая «операционная система» для управления LED!

В процессе настройки можно указать данные Wi-Fi и получить беспроводной доступ по IP или через официальное приложение (доступно в Google Play и RuStore).

Экран цвета в приложении на смартфоне (на ПК выглядит идентично)

Экран цвета в приложении на смартфоне (на ПК выглядит идентично)

Включаю питание. Ёлка в темноте загорается первым эффектом. Подключаюсь с телефона, настраиваю количество LED и ограничение по току (опционально) через пункт меню Config, выбираю режим свечения (Effects) и цветовую палитру (Colors) — и вот игрушка засияла! Полный контроль со смартфона через приложение или прямо из браузера по IP!

Работа подсветки после сборки (камера плохо передает многогранную сочность цвета)

Что умеет ёлка теперь?

  • 16 миллионов цветов: хочешь — тёплый белый, хочешь — кислотно-фиолетовый. Или сразу всё!

  • Десятки эффектов: огонь, радуга, конфетти, градиенты, пульсация — переключай, как каналы по телевизору, сохраняй, кастомизируй, создавай свой плейлист.

  • Таймеры: можно по времени вечером включить как ночник, а ночью она сама выключится.

  • Умный дом: управление по сети, интеграция с Home Assistant, Alexa и другими системами IoT.

  • А еще можно управлять матрицей светодиодов, добавить вход с внешнего микрофона, сделать голосовое управление, ИК-пульт, интегрировать с Adalight, синхронизировать нескольких ламп в одной сети и много всего интересного. Респект авторам и разработчикам WLED.

Видео с демонстрацией некоторых эффектов ниже

Итог: из безликой китайской игрушки за пару сотен рублей получился очень милый светильник, который создаёт нереально уютную атмосферу. Собирается за вечер, а радости — на все праздники! Главное — не бояться делать и дать волю фантазии.
В финальный вариант я добавил экран из фольги сразу позади ленты, чтобы отражать и рассеивать свет и создать эффект глубины (думаю, зеркальная плёнка справилась бы ещё лучше). Для повышения устойчивости сделал подставку из обрезка старой разделочной доски, вставил два магнита и покрыл лаком. Результатом доволен — задуманное реализовал!
Для желающих повторить ссылки в тексте и гайд по быстрому старту.

Наиграюсь — тогда придумаю, как дальше улучшать.

Спасибо, что прочитали! Будьте здоровы и с наступающим!

P.S. Да, кто скажет: «Зачем заморачиваться, можно готовую гирлянду за копейки купить». Для меня это способ в декабрьский вечер почувствовать себя немножко волшебником. Увидеть, как игрушка мигает разными цветами и создает настроение.

Инженериум DIY

565 постов5.4K подписчика

Правила сообщества

Давайте уважать друг друга - любые аморальные посты выпиливаются, даже если они затрагивают основную тематику сообщества.

В сообществе будут попадаться посты для новичков, поэтому не стоит влетать в пост с минусомётом, направленным на задающих вопросы по теме поста.

Темы

Политика

Теги

Популярные авторы

Сообщества

18+

Теги

Популярные авторы

Сообщества

Игры

Теги

Популярные авторы

Сообщества

Юмор

Теги

Популярные авторы

Сообщества

Отношения

Теги

Популярные авторы

Сообщества

Здоровье

Теги

Популярные авторы

Сообщества

Путешествия

Теги

Популярные авторы

Сообщества

Спорт

Теги

Популярные авторы

Сообщества

Хобби

Теги

Популярные авторы

Сообщества

Сервис

Теги

Популярные авторы

Сообщества

Природа

Теги

Популярные авторы

Сообщества

Бизнес

Теги

Популярные авторы

Сообщества

Транспорт

Теги

Популярные авторы

Сообщества

Общение

Теги

Популярные авторы

Сообщества

Юриспруденция

Теги

Популярные авторы

Сообщества

Наука

Теги

Популярные авторы

Сообщества

IT

Теги

Популярные авторы

Сообщества

Животные

Теги

Популярные авторы

Сообщества

Кино и сериалы

Теги

Популярные авторы

Сообщества

Экономика

Теги

Популярные авторы

Сообщества

Кулинария

Теги

Популярные авторы

Сообщества

История

Теги

Популярные авторы

Сообщества